Developing a strong foundation in numerical literacy is essential for early childhood development. The ability to recognize and form numerals from one to twenty marks a significant milestone in a child’s mathematical journey. This particular exercise assists in developing the fine motor skills necessary for handwriting while reinforcing number recognition and sequencing. It serves as a crucial stepping stone for more complex mathematical concepts.
The advantages of completing such activities are multifaceted. First, it enhances fine motor control, which is fundamental for handwriting and other precision-based tasks. Second, it reinforces numeral identification, enabling children to quickly and accurately recognize each number. Third, it introduces the concept of number sequencing, which is crucial for understanding the order of numbers and performing basic arithmetic operations. Furthermore, the activity builds confidence in numerical abilities, fostering a positive attitude toward mathematics.
The activities typically incorporate a visual representation of each numeral paired with dotted lines that guide the user in forming the number correctly. Often, each number is presented in a large, clear font to aid visibility and focus. Some variations include counting exercises that link the written numeral to a corresponding quantity of objects, thereby reinforcing the concept of numerical value. This combination of visual and kinesthetic learning techniques promotes better retention and understanding.
To maximize the effectiveness of this exercise, it is advisable to begin by familiarizing oneself with the number before attempting to trace it. Using a pencil grip appropriate for the user’s age and hand size is beneficial. Encourage a slow, controlled pace, emphasizing accuracy over speed. Regular breaks are recommended to prevent fatigue and maintain focus. Positive reinforcement and encouragement throughout the process can significantly boost confidence and motivation. Consider using different colored pencils or crayons to add an element of fun and visual stimulation.
To further enhance learning, incorporate real-world counting activities. For instance, counting toys, fruits, or steps can help solidify the connection between abstract numerals and concrete objects. Flashcards featuring numerals and corresponding quantities can also be a valuable tool. Online educational games that focus on number recognition and sequencing can provide an engaging and interactive learning experience. Resources such as workbooks dedicated to early numeracy skills can offer additional practice and reinforcement.
